Three companies have signed four leases totaling more than 140,000 square feet at Solomon Pond Park in Marlborough.
The tenants are Areva, Blue Cod Technologies Inc. and Park Place International. The park's owner is BGI Holdings III LLC, a partnership between Great Point Investors and Nordic Properties. The landlord is represented by Boston-based commercial real estate firm Richards Barry Joyce & Partners LLC.
Paris-based nuclear power technology company Areva leased 43,709 square feet of office space at 400 Donald Lynch Blvd. The lease covers the entire third floor of the 116,800-square-foot building. Areva was represented in the transaction by Boston commercial firm CB Richard Ellis.
Blue Cod Technologies signed two leases totaling 69,782 square feet. The company expanded by 8,800 square feet and signed a lease extension for the entire 40,019-square-foot building at 295 Donald Lynch Blvd. The software company also signed a new lease for 29,763 square feet at 500 Donald Lynch Blvd. The company was represented by Boston commercial firm Grubb & Ellis.
Park Place International signed a new lease for 26,975 square feet of light manufacturing space at 500 Donald Lynch Blvd and is relocating from Uxbridge. The IT equipment service firm was represented by Cushman & Wakefield of Boston.
Solomon Pond Park includes 700,000 square feet of office, research and development and flex space on a 163-acre site that also includes the Solomon Pond Mall.
According to RBJ statistics, the Interstate 495 West commercial real estate market ended the fourth quarter 17.4 percent vacant.
